Beyond the immediate arrangements, local funeral homes can be invaluable resources for navigating logistical details. They can assist with obtaining necessary permits, publishing obituaries in local papers like The Republican, and coordinating with cemeteries in Holyoke and surrounding areas such as the Forestdale Cemetery or the Massachusetts Veterans Memorial Cemetery. They also often have connections to florists, clergy, and reception venues, helping to lift some of the planning burden from your shoulders. Remember, you have the right to ask for a general price list upfront, which allows you to compare services and make informed decisions that align with your needs and budget.
